Heavily soiled kitchen worktop made of plastic

Washing soda has been with us, i. with my wife and me, proved to be a true magic potion. Our worktop in the kitchen is plastic-coated (Wenge optics, so very dark), so you immediately against the light every fingerprint and every stain, especially fat, sees.

In order not to destroy the appearance of the plate (uniform semi-gloss), my wife was afraid to clean them with appropriate commercial grease cleaners, as previous attempts in inconspicuous places did not show the desired success.

Over the years, the plate was therefore always unsightly, greasy and sticky. We even ordered an employee of the plate manufacturer, who tried it with degreaser, alcohol and even nitrocellulose - with very moderate success.


After various searches on the net, I then tried washing soda (when my wife was away). The miracle recipe? consisted of one liter of lukewarm water, in which a tablespoon of washing soda was dissolved with a splash of detergent.

With the rough side of a plastic kitchen sponge, I then worked the worktop and you soon noticed how the initially somewhat dirty worktop was getting smoother. After several wiping with clear water and drying with a lint-free cloth, the worktop looked like the first day. To give it some shine, I polished the plate with very little cooking oil.

The result was excellent, my wife could hardly believe it when she got home. Now, a few weeks after this action, the plate is still the same as on the day of cleaning.
